Walter D. James III is the founder of James PLLC. He focuses his practice primarily on environmental counseling and environmental litigation, which includes civil enforcement and cost recovery litigation, criminal defense and toxic tort/property damage matters. He has extensive experience in counseling clients in remediation matters nationally, both at federal and various state sites, including Voluntary Cleanup Programs. His environmental litigation experience also covers administrative proceedings under various federal environmental statutes. His civil litigation experience includes defending and prosecuting cost recovery litigation under both state and federal law, in both state and federal court, and defending citizen suits. Mr. James has served as common counsel and coordinating counsel for several defense groups and potentially responsible party groups. Mr. James has also counseled and defended clients faced with environmental criminal enforcement, from the grand jury stage through trial and appeal. His experience includes the defense through trial and appeal of multiple defendants under a multi-count indictment alleging felony allegations under the Resource Conservation and Recovery Act (“RCRA”), the Clean Water Act (“CWA”), the Comprehensive Environmental Response, Compensation and Liability Act (“CERCLA” or “Superfund”) and the Marine Protection Research and Sanctuaries Act (more commonly called the “Ocean Dumping Act”). He also has an extensive practice in the defense of toxic tort matters relating to chemical exposure and related property damage claims as well as the prosecution and defense of property damage claims. Mr. James has also successfully defended clients in product liability and catastrophic injury litigation.
